Obviously the kids were looking forward to Pizza Night. So was I. I was looking forward to trying out the ETNA – the pizza exclusive to Deliveroo that is back due to popular demand of the customers.
The Etna as the name suggests is fiery thanks to the hot ‘nduja sausage but it also has a sweetish element from the roquito peppers. Whatever the mix, it is oh, so tasty. Â The flavours blend perfectly. We tried the classic crust and it was delicious.
We also ordered the Americano (pepperoni) and the Autumn Special Basilicata. And  yes, you cannot have Pizza Express without dough balls.
The total worked up to about £40 and it was a really enjoyable meal.
I ordered well in advance but could put in a specific time for delivery. Service was spot on with the food delivered right on time.
